I'm in a game where I have grown in a 2-room house with lover and then played homekeeper. But it won't let me grow with my first action, presumably because my room next to a field and pasture has 2 people in (it won't as soon as I move a person to family growth). In real life, I'd have my two people in the other room, so my homekeeper room was clearly free for growth, but the game won't let me move people. This looks like a bug - I should be able to grow in this situation?

The Lover child now lives in the Homekeeper space. Thus, you have no space to grow family again.

If you want to run this combo, you have to do it the opposite way. You should Homekeeper, grow family, then play Lover, otherwise it will not work.

No, there are two different topics in Agricola regarding growths.

1. Add additional space to your home, like with Homekeeper "Exactly one clay or stone room in your house can hold an additional person". Then you can use the Wish for Children action space
2. And then there are cards that give you "Family Growth Even without Room" action, like what Lover or Seducer does. Also the Field Doctor is similar, but for that you actually need to go to the Wish for Children space to grow family "Even without room"

If you've used any of the "Even without room", the new family member instantly will move in to any new room you add to your house, either by building like normal, or adding capacity like in #1 described above.
